Great:
• Views of Muir Beach; Proximity to Muir Woods; Very clean, Multiple places to hang out; The beds/bedding are very comfortable, warm enough to sleep with sliding door open; hearing waves at night very soothing; Excellent bottle of red wine on our arrival; Internet worked well; hubby enjoyed the outdoor shower; property manager was easy to contact, quick to respond.
Not so great:
• The lounging sofa is not always comfortable, gets hot there when in the direct sun in the afternoon; bedrooms have only double sized beds, just too small and not comfortable for a getaway experience; kitchen does not have: muffin tin, regular size baking pans, mixing bowls, regular size spoons. The liquid soap was watered down, which felt rather cheap. No place to put your stuff! In the bedrooms, there are wide window ledges, but they were filled. There is only one nightstand per bedroom, and dresser only in one bedroom. Downstairs bathroom has no counter. Shower has a window facing the beach without any covering. No blinds on any windows. No sound privacy. The bedrooms share the jack-and-jill bath. One “wall” of each bedroom is a sliding door, with gaps at the top, meaning no sound privacy for the bedrooms. There is a sign by front door saying to not wear your shoes inside. However, there is no bench either inside or outside of the front door, so it is not easy to comply with this, especially when loading/unloading your car, particularly in leaving, as my husband had to go up and down damp steps, and back and forth through the door to load stuff, making it unavoidable to track stuff onto floor.
Other notes: (Things not in owner’s control, but worth knowing)
• If you dislike mountain roads, maybe think twice about this one. The last 20 minutes of the drive to the house is extremely curvy/windy. There are places to hike from the house, but they are STEEP. We hiked down to the little Muir, and then over to the big Muir Beach. Very steep hike back up to house. Muir beach lookout is another place to hike to, but a VERY steep paved road to climb to get there. During the daytime on weekdays, there were various construction sounds, from work being done on homes in the surrounding area, creating unwelcome noise pollution during the day.
We enjoyed the stay, the views, the sound of the waves at night, and the hike through Muir Woods. But as nice as that was, we don’t really see this as a place we would stay again in the future.
